Did any of you feel brainwashed as a kid?
    #23784129 - 10/29/16 11:05 PM (7 years, 2 months ago)

Looking back, the elementary schools I went to tried to teach me to fear authority intensely.  Kids would get punished for misbehaving ever-so-slightly, and the punishment was usually psychological in nature - to make you feel ashamed, or ostracized from the rest of the class.

I remember in 1st/2nd grade we had this one stupid system, for example.  Everyday after lunch, adults would escort children out of the cafeteria and onto the playground one row at a time.  If anyone talked during that time, then that person was "last."  This meant that they had to wait until everyone else went outside, and then a few more minutes before they got to recess.  I never saw a point to that except to make kids feel like shit for nothing.

And then there were certain teachers who would use their position of authority to force you to stroke their egos, like they got some sort of subconscious sexual gratification from it or something.  It was kind of weird.  Does anyone know what I'm talking about?
